Output fabc0a516a1324622c04db957befa3d7942c82df46096b7272551fdcf7b88396:0

value
17000
script pubkey
OP_0 OP_PUSHBYTES_20 b8098fac6c51392e689ad79c6cbdc0a4e30527bc
address
bc1qhqycltrv2yuju6y667wxe0wq5n3s2fau5vpcxa
transaction
fabc0a516a1324622c04db957befa3d7942c82df46096b7272551fdcf7b88396
confirmations
143736
spent
true